Applications of Electrical Mini Projects

Electrical mini projects have applications across various sectors including residential automation, industrial monitoring, renewable energy management, and smart infrastructure systems. Automatic street lighting systems help reduce energy consumption and improve efficiency in public areas. Smart energy meters enable real-time electricity usage monitoring and better energy management.

Solar power monitoring systems support renewable energy generation by tracking voltage, current, and power output. Water pump automation systems improve irrigation efficiency in agricultural applications. Transformer monitoring systems help prevent equipment failures and enhance power distribution reliability.

Motor control projects are widely used in industrial automation, robotics, and manufacturing systems. Smart electrical monitoring systems help industries reduce downtime and optimize energy usage. These projects provide students with practical exposure to technologies that are widely used in modern electrical engineering industries.
